Output 80c324caf516df6206cd848cce5060c850b3907e5a03b4fefd7b9d552d6c8182:0

value
50383640
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bcf4f146655145844b3089f73a2d5f002c316b7f OP_EQUAL
address
3Jv8PWX8QSiAk4Yt5jX7hP4Lp6pABs1QT7
transaction
80c324caf516df6206cd848cce5060c850b3907e5a03b4fefd7b9d552d6c8182
spent
true